Start with the simulators. Most games have community-built damage calculators that let you test gear combinations without wasting materials. I use them before I craft anything expensive.
Then comes the testing phase.
I run the same content multiple times with different setups. I track the numbers. Sometimes the difference is tiny, like 3% more damage. But that 3% adds up over a full match or raid.

When you start breaking down pro matches this way, something clicks. You realize their decisions aren’t random. They’re reading the game three steps ahead.
Take positioning, for example. A pro doesn’t just stand in a strong spot because it’s meta. They’re thinking about rotation timings, where their teammates are, and what information the enemy team already has.
That’s the gap I’m trying to bridge here.
You don’t need pro-level aim to make pro-level decisions. You just need to understand the thought process. Once you see how they evaluate risk, manage economy, and coordinate utility, you can start applying that same logic to your ranked games.
